Kolinko ready to quit the Palace

August 16 2002

Goalkeeper Alex Kolinko is ready to fly from the Eagles' nest, after his bust up with Trevor Francis.

Kolinko was consulting his agent Phil Graham about his next move last night, and he may opt to return to Lativa, after feeling very let down by officials at the club.

He told his team mates that he is hurt by Francis making a joke of the incident and angry that Simon Jordan gave him little encouragement at a meeting yesterday.

The 'clipping' that Francis gave him must have been fairly heavy, as Kolinko was sporting a large bruise under his right eye yesterday.

It will be interesting to see whether Kolinko makes the bench on Saturday. If he does, expect him to be covering his ears, incase Francis tries to have another pop.
